Spooked a spotted fawn from its hiding place. Yes, the deer are reproducing.

Juvenile Am Robins with spotted breasts are out. Also Chipping Sparrows feeding in front of the house with at least one adult and at least two fledglings.

Picked some Chanterelles, a product (I assume) of the rains a couple of days ago. Seems early but, hey, I'm not complaining.

John Heidecker sent me some striking photos of native orchids -- Grass Pinks (Calopogon) and Rose Pogonia -- taken at Napeague in East Hampton and Cranberry Bog near Riverhead. A couple of his shots are included below. As with the Chanterelles, it seems very early for these beauties but, hey, I'm not complaining.
